Inventi

Financial Services

Full-stackSoftwareEngineer(Mid/Senior)

€4k+ Vilnius, Vilnius City Municipality, Lithuania FULL TIME
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Mid/Senior candidates.

The Brief

“Full-stack Software Engineer (Mid/Senior) at Inventi. Skills: Full-stack development, Microservices, Event-driven systems. Build features end-to-end. Maintain features end-to-end”

Industry & Context.

Financial Services

What They're Looking For.

Must Have

4+ years JVM experience, Solid front-end knowledge, Hands-on Spring/Spring Boot, Hands-on REST APIs, Hands-on Kubernetes, Hands-on Kafka, Hands-on relational databases, Hands-on Git, Hands-on CI/CD, Experience in project delivery

Nice to Have

Experience with React, Experience with Angular, Experience with Vue.js, Experience with asynchronous messaging

What You'll Do.

Build features end-to-end

Maintain features end-to-end

Write production-ready code

Turn client requirements into solutions

Contribute to technical design

Raise bar on engineering quality

How You'll Work.

Team & Collaboration

Engineering squad; Client stakeholders

Full Job Description

**Inventi** is a financial application development company specializing in the financial sector. We offer innovative products like **Payment Gateway** , **Regulatory Compliance** and **Verification of Payee (VoP)** , alongside tailored services, using cutting-edge technology to keep customers ahead. We're looking for a **Full-Stack Engineer** to join one of our client project teams. You'll work in a focused engineering squad, collaborating with client stakeholders to deliver well-crafted features in demanding financial environments. **What you’ll do:** * Build and maintain features end-to-end - backend to frontend. * Write clean, tested, production-ready code. * Turn client requirements into reliable, well-crafted solutions. * Contribute to technical design - microservices, event-driven systems, APIs. * Review code and raise the bar on engineering quality within the team. * Use AI tooling as a natural part of your workflow. **About you:** * 4+ years of experience in JVM languages (Java, Kotlin, or similar). * Solid knowledge of front-end technologies (JavaScript/TypeScript) and at least one modern SPA framework (React, Angular, or Vue.js). * Hands-on experience with Spring/Spring Boot, REST APIs, Kubernetes, Kafka (or similar asynchronous messaging technology), relational databases, Git, and CI/CD. * A passion for clean code, testing, and modern development practices (SOLID principles, design patterns, etc.). * Experience in project or client-delivery settings - you understand scoped requirements, deadlines, and stakeholder dynamics. * A mindset oriented toward quality and ownership: you take pride in what you ship. **We offer:** * Real work, real impact - projects that shape how financial services operate. * A learning culture that's backed up in practice - courses, conferences, books, and AI tool subscriptions. * Flexible hours and remote work - work the way that works for you. * Private health insurance and optional 3rd pillar pension contributions. * A team you'

Free ATS check

Applying for this Full-stack Software Engineer (Mid/Senior) role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

ANONYMOUS · UNFILTERED

What do employees actually say about Inventi?

Real rants from real employees. Read before you apply.

Read Company Rants →